溫馨提示×

CentOS Python配置出錯怎么辦

小樊
46
2025-08-18 23:02:51
欄目: 編程語言

CentOS配置Python出錯可按以下步驟排查解決:

  1. 檢查Python版本與安裝

    • 運行 python3 --version 確認是否安裝及版本是否正確,未安裝則需下載源碼編譯安裝,注意安裝時需先安裝依賴庫(如gcc、zlib-devel等)。
    • 若安裝時出現“no acceptable C compiler”等錯誤,需安裝對應依賴(如 yum install gcc zlib-devel)。
  2. 配置環境變量

    • 編輯 ~/.bashrc~/.bash_profile,添加 export PATH=/usr/local/bin:$PATH,然后運行 source 使生效。
    • python3 命令找不到,檢查軟鏈接是否正確(如 /usr/bin/python3 是否指向實際安裝路徑)。
  3. 處理依賴庫問題

    • 若提示缺少模塊,用 pip3 install 模塊名 安裝,或用 yum install python-模塊名(適用于系統級包)。
    • 安裝特定庫(如PyTorch)時,需確保Python版本符合要求,并安裝其依賴(如CUDA相關庫)。
  4. 權限與路徑問題

    • 確保腳本有執行權限:chmod +x script.py。
    • 檢查腳本中文件路徑是否正確(Linux路徑以 / 開頭)。
  5. 使用虛擬環境隔離依賴

    • 創建虛擬環境:python3 -m venv myenv,激活后安裝依賴:source myenv/bin/activate,避免全局包沖突。
  6. 查看錯誤信息與日志

    • 仔細閱讀終端報錯信息,定位具體問題(如語法錯誤、模塊缺失等)。
    • 若程序有日志文件,查看 /var/log 或腳本所在目錄日志獲取更多細節。
  7. 其他常見問題

    • yum與Python沖突:若修改Python版本后yum無法使用,需將 /usr/bin/yum 中的Python路徑改回 python2.7。
    • SSL模塊問題:若安裝時出現SSL相關錯誤,需安裝 openssl-devel 并重新編譯Python。

若以上步驟無法解決,建議提供具體錯誤信息,以便進一步分析。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女